## 5.2.0 — Default changes in Papercrest invoice rendering

This release changes the PDF renderer's defaults after repeated reports of clipped line items on long invoices. Page overflow now flows to a continuation page instead of truncating, font embedding is on by default, and the render timeout was raised to accommodate 200-plus-line invoices. Maintainers upgrading from 5.1.x should verify custom templates against the new pagination. The new default configuration is as follows.

settings of bawip-tawif:
[wendor]
host = wendor.qirvansys.corp
user = wendor_svc
database = wendor_prod

**CI note — Tollgate payments integration flakes**

The settlement round-trip tests fail intermittently when the mock ledger container starts slower than the client retry window. Bump the readiness probe, don't raise retries. Flakes cluster on the shared runner pool only. If you need to bisect, the last known-clean pipeline run is identified below.

build token for tajeg-bajep: htk14_409ba9df6b8acb

Handover — Fernwell resolver issue

Passing this to you before I rotate off. The Lanternfish API intermittently fails DNS resolution for its upstream billing host, roughly once per hour, always recovering on retry. Packet captures suggest the node-local cache is dropping entries early; the upstream resolver itself answers consistently. I've ruled out NAT exhaustion and the service mesh sidecar. Nothing here touches auth paths, but flag anything odd. The resolver settings currently applied are as follows.

config for hagug-fahap:
[ulaok]
host = ulaok.ferracorp.internal
user = ulaok_svc
database = ulaok_prod

Ticket: Staging consumers failing after Bramblewire broker upgrade

Severity: P2. After moving staging to Bramblewire 7, all Ledgerloom consumers reject connections with AUTH_REQUIRED. Root cause: the staging env file was copied from the pre-upgrade template, which omits the new broker credential the 7.x handshake demands. Fix: edit /etc/ledgerloom/staging.env, confirm BROKER_HOST and BROKER_VHOST are unchanged, then add the required credential on the line directly below this sentence.

sealed setting: ARCHIVE_KEY3=bd6